## Artifact Signing — SDK Parity Notes (Weekly Sync)

Kestrel SDK for Android reached parity with the Swift client this sprint: offline queueing, batched telemetry, and retry semantics now match. Both SDKs ship as signed artifacts from the same pipeline. Remaining gap: background sync throttling, targeted next sprint. Verify both release bundles before tagging. Both artifacts validate against the shared signing key below.

signing key of kawig-fafog = bky19_6Fypv1qws7J8qJtaYjX

Context: Ardenfell line margins slipped three points over two quarters. Drivers: input steel costs, aggressive discounting at the Westmoor branch, and a stale price book. Proposal: uplift list prices four percent, tighten discount authority to regional level, sunset the two lowest-margin SKUs. Risk: volume loss at Halverton accounts, estimated under two percent. Decision requested at Thursday's review. Modelling assumptions are in the appendix pack. The commercial reasoning leadership wants kept close is noted directly below.

board note of tajop-yajof: The finance team signed off on a budget of $77.6 million for Project Pramir.

Meeting notes (excerpt) — loan pieces for the Calverton Hall exhibition. The Merrow Gallery confirmed that three crated sculptures from the Ashfell Collection ship Friday. Crates stay upright; foam bracing is already fitted. Insurance paperwork travels with the driver, not in the crates. Rennick will meet the van at the loading gate and sign receipt on arrival. For the driver's coordinator: pass the courier this confidential hand-over instruction.

dispatch memo: the sorius tamius courier leaves the praeth ledger at gate 4873 under passcode 928014

CI note for the sync: the orphaned-resource sweeper on Graymarsh CI started deleting volumes still attached to paused jobs. Root cause was a stale lease check that ignored the paused state. Fix is merged; sweeper now skips anything with an active lease or pause flag. Behavior was confirmed on the run identified below.

build token for tawif-bahip: htk31_68bba16e1afabfef4ecc69408c06f16